Decreased 125I-ET-1 binding sites density in left ventricular membranes of spontaneously hypertensive rats

  • Objective: To observe the changes of endothelin receptor in the heart of spontaneously hypertensive rats (SHRs).Methods:Four months old rats were divided into two groups: SHRs (n=8) and WKY rats (n=8). 125I-ET-1 binding sites, affinity, and Hill coefficient in the cardiac membranes from left ventricle were examined by radio ligand binding study.Results:125I-ET-1 binding site density in left ventricular membranes from SHRs was reduced (P<0.05) as compared with that of WKY rats. There were no marked changes for KD and Hill coefficient between these two groups.Conclusion:These results suggest there are specific, high affinity, and a single population of endothlin-1 binding sites in left ventricular membranes from SHRs and WKY rats. In particular,125I-ET-1 binding site density in left ventricle of SHRs is significantly lower than that of WKY rats.
